TEHRAN (FNA)- Iran is resolved to launch the Anzali-Baku shipping line to boost bilateral ties between the two Caspian nations, a provincial official announced on Saturday.

"Launching Anzali-Baku shipping line is among the priorities of Gilan Ports and Maritime Organization in the new Iranian year (starts March 21, 2015)," Director-General of Gilan Ports and Maritime Organization Seyed Ali Naimi told reporters today.


He further pointed out that "the Republic of Azerbaijan has agreed with launching the shipping line during a visit by Iranian officials to Baku."


Anzali Free Zone is located in the Southern part of Caspian Sea in Northern Iran and includes industrial, trade and commercial, tourism and services sections.


In August, Iranian and Azeri officials in a meeting in Baku signed a memorandum of understanding (MoU) to broaden their mutual cooperation in trade and joint investment.


The MoU was signed in a meeting between the head of the two countries joint economic cooperation commissions in the Azeri capital.


Speaking during the meeting, Azeri Economy and Industry Minister Shahin Mustafayev pointed to Iran-Azerbaijan economic ties, and said, This is a special meeting, attended by the two countries economic activists, which convenes in pursuant of a recent meeting between the two countries presidents.


Iranian Communications and Information Technology Mahmoud Vaezi, also speaking in the meeting, said that Iran-Azerbaijan Joint Trade Council has been convened in Tehran so that if the Azeri side also sets up (a similar) council in Azerbaijan the grounds will be paved for the establishment of a joint chamber of commerce.
